Some window treatments are equipment cleanable, so always examine the producer's tag for support before obtaining began. Make certain you have these tools accessible before you tackle this family job. The materials may vary depending on what sort of window therapy you're cleansing. Vacuum cleaner with furniture attachmentFeather dusterMild soapMild detergentEpsom salt Soft towel or spongeWood spray polish Bucket Credit score: GETTY IMAGES Hard home window treatments generally composed of cascading slats, blinds can be cleaned up a few different methods relying on the kind you have.

"When it comes to the majority of type of blinds, the plume duster is your buddy," says John Weinstock, executive vice head of state of Graber Blinds. Wood blinds with repainted and discolored surfaces need to be cleaned up on a regular monthly basis with a plume duster. "Never make use of water on these kinds of blinds," Weinstock states.
Lower the blinds up until they're totally extended. Change the slats so they're slanted slightly open. Utilize a feather duster to dust each slat. Use a timber spray polish to a soft towel and wipe each slat tidy. Like genuine wood blinds, synthetic timber versions can be routinely cleansed by cleaning each slat with a feather duster.

Adhere to actions 1 with 3 outlined above. Lightly vacuum blinds with the upholstery attachments. Spot clean with a soft towel or sponge, making use of light soap and cozy water as required. Open the slats and allow the blinds air completely dry. Plastic and aluminum blinds are a popular choice in many homes.
Follow actions 1 with 3 described above. Lightly vacuum cleaner blinds with the upholstery attachment. Place tidy with a soft fabric or sponge, using mild soap and cozy water as required. Open the slats and let the blinds air completely dry. Credit Scores: GETTY IMAGES Sometimes called honeycomb tones, cellular shades are home window treatments that resemble an accordion when they're increased and lowered (blinds).
Pull the tones down and gently dust or vacuum cleaner with the furniture attachment. Utilizing a soft towel with mild soap and warm water, place tidy the shades by wiping delicately in the instructions parallel to the fabric's pleats.
"Not all completely dry cleansers know just how to clean tones securely and effectively, so it is best to ask." To clean traditional roman tones, adhere to the actions describe below. Get rid of the color from the window before cleaning. Completely open up the color and lay the textile on a level surface. Using a soft fabric with moderate cleaning agent and cozy water, place tidy the tones.

An elegant option to conventional blinds and shades, panel tones are frequently utilized to add privacy to large home windows and glass doors. This kind of home window therapy ought to be cleaned monthly, and deep cleansed each year.
Enable shades to air completely dry entirely before raising them. Credit: GETTY IMAGES For drapes, it's particularly essential to review the label before cleansing. "Some fabrics have to be dry cleansed either due to the material or due to the construction," claims Gagliardi. "People require to follow the supplier's instructions for treatment to appropriately maintain the dimensional stability and look of their material home window treatments." Sheer drapes have a details material building and construction that allows them to filter light.

Utilizing the furniture accessory on the vacuum cleaner, job in areas beginning at the top of the curtain. Pull the textile taut as you function to obtain the whole panel clean. patio shades. Fill a bucket with cold water and mild detergent. Immerse one panel at once and allow it saturate for 10 minutes.
To recover their crisp feeling, immerse the newly washed panel in a sink of cold water with one mug liquified epsom. Let soak for 10 mins. Delicately press the water out of the panel, yet do not rinse. Hang the curtain to completely dry before placing it back on the drape pole.

Making use of the upholstery add-on on the vacuum, job in areas beginning at the top of the drape. Pull the material tight as you work to obtain the whole panel clean. Get rid of curtains from rod. Get rid of any equipment, including clips, hooks, and sewn on rings. Select the delicate cycle and the water temperature level recommended on the care tag.
Select an extra rinse, ideally. After clean cycle is complete, iron the curtains to dry them. Reattach hardware and re-hang drapes. Silk drapes should only be cleaned in your home utilizing a vacuum cleaner with the furniture attachment. "Area cleaning with water, club soft drink, soaps, or cleansers is not advised," claims Weinstock.
